Wind back to northerly, sailfish around.
After two weeks blowing from the south, the wind changed back to the north again, but such swings can be expected at this time when the monsoon changeover occurs. Seas calmer as wind trends east.
There has been a change in the weather, with the wind in the east and warmer, while the seas have been much calmer. As we are into November now, we can look forward to the kaskazi, the north wind that blows through till March, and brings the main billfish season, particularly the blue and the […]
